    This not your typical pho place. The reason behind is they prepared according to their street side food vendors in Vietnam. If you come here, the pho soup base is very herbal taste. Typical American will not like it. But I love it. I got the pho tai nam gan sach. It is combination beef noodle. The four major meat ingredients are rare slice beef, flank marinated beef, tendon, beef tripe. Guess what, they don't use beef ball. The tendon and tripe cut method also different. The soup is darker colors with herbal taste. It is very good. I also got two bah mi one with special cold cut and the other is grill pork. $3.50. Good deal than most. The other dish I got is the vermicelli with grilled pork, shrimp, and egg roll. My wife like this dish. The interior of the restaurant need work. However, the cost of the food make up the restaurant need for customers. The price is reasonable.

I live in Miami where there isn't much Vietnamese food but my parents moved to Pinellas Park only a few minutes away from this restaurant so I was super excited to visit and go with them! Vietnamese buffets are not a common business model, and from other types of buffets you know that sometimes the quality can suffer, but Quan Ngon strikes a great balance between quality but also diverse options from many subtypes of Vietnamese cuisine. I won't be able to go into everything I tried (that would be a novel) but I will hit some of the highlights: - Grilled pork with broken rice: pork was marinated well, savory and sweet with a nice chargrilled taste, great with the rice + eggs + scallion oil or even by itself - Curry chicken: tastes very similar to how I remember my family does it, light but a bit creamy and with tender chicken and potatoes - Braised clay pot fish (but it's buffet style so served in a warming tray): savory, a bit sweet, tender fish that goes well with rice to soak up all the sauce - Fish sauce wings: not a super traditional dish but it's popping up all over modern Vietnamese restaurants now, slightly crisp outside juicy inside with a delicious savory sweet just salty enough glaze - Dessert (Che) bar: I'm not a huge fan of Vietnamese desserts, but I have to admit their row of Vietnamese desserts are well cooked, and sweet but not too sweet (also approved by my Vietnamese parents so you know it's legit!) For the price, the Quan Ngon Bistro buffet is more than worth it; for not too much above the price of a single entree at most other restaurants, you get to try a generous array of well made dishes. Whether you are native Vietnamese or trying Vietnamese cuisine for the first time, I'd definitely recommend stopping by!
